On mine, it would work once switched on and the switch pressed in a little farther but off when released.
If you don't want to simply buy another; are reasonably competent at fixing things and are a tight b...... you can take it apart and in my case find that the rocker switch was a bit shy of keeping the microswitch pressed in.
Fixed by cutting two small rectangles of clear plastic from blow moulded packaging which allowed it to keep the switch pressed in. Still works as it should.
